Xinhua: Quake film triggers calls for shake-up of film approval system
The latest domestic blockbuster, "Aftershock," set during the 1976 Tangshan earthquake that left more than 240,000 people dead, has stirred up a debate among parents whose children were scared -- not moved -- to tears during the movie.

Danwei: Southern Weekly in conversation with Chen Daoming
Chen Daoming is one of the most venerated actors in China, working in TV and film since the ‘80s. His roles include Fang Hung-chien in the 1990 TV adaptation of Fortress Besieged by Qian Zhongshu . Lately though, his more commercial roles include the emperor in Zhang Yimou’s Hero and the retired People’s Liberation Army officer in Feng Xiaogang’s Aftershock.

Michelle Reis appeared at the restaurant opening of former suitor Joseph Lau.
The real estate tycoon is known as The One, the pseudonym he used to publish full page birthday greetings to Michelle and even going so far as renaming one of his buildings The One.
